Expression Level of lncRNA CYTOR in Iranian Cervical Cancer Patients

Abstract

Background: A critical role has been known for lncRNAs in the initiation and development of cancers. Therefore, lncRNAs have been reported as the possible biomarkers in relation to the diagnosis and therapy of malignancies. This project examined the change in CYTOR lncRNA expression in human cervical cancer samples as compared with adjacent healthy ones.

Methods: We provided one hundred fifteen pairs of tumorous and adjacent healthy tissue specimens of cervical cancer patients. RNAs were isolated from tissue specimens and cDNAs were synthesized. We considered quantitative Real-time PCR (qRT-PCR) to examine the expression levels of CYTOR lncRNA. In addition, the biomarker activity of CYTOR and the associations between the lncRNA and clinicopathological characteristics were evaluated.

Results: The significant increased expression of CYTOR was obtained in cancerous samples as compared with non-cancerous ones (P< 0.0001). A significant correlation was indicated between CYTOR expression and the squamous subtype of cervical cancer (p=0.046). The rece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ve-related AUC (area under the curve), specificity, and sensitivity were calculated 0.88, 81.74%, and 80%, respectively, which may introduce CYTOR as a potential biomarker.

Conclusion: CYTOR may be an effective oncogene and biomarker in cervical cancer cases given its increased expression in human cervical cancer tissues.

Keywords: Biomarker; CYTOR; Cervical cancer; lncRNA; qRT-PCR.

Figures

Fig. 1
Fig. 1
The overexpression of CYTOR in cervical cancer tumor samples as compared with adjacent non-tumorous samples (P <0.0001).
Fig. 2
Fig. 2
The CYTOR-related ROC curve; (AUC=0.88, specificity=81.74%, sensitivity=80%, the cutoff score=<0.004975, and 95%CI=0.9399 to 0.9844).
